Mark C. Spellman) is the Pastor/Evangelist called to Covenant Reformed Presbyterian Church, a mission church of the PCA, and assigned to this work by Rocky Mountain Presbytery of the Presbyterian Church in America (PCA). He is also a part-time Instructor at Evangelical Christian Academy a ministry of Village Seven Presbyterian Church in Colorado Springs, Colorado and a visiting Professor at New Geneva Seminary in Colorado Springs.
Pastor Mark began his business career studying Architecture at Tulane University in New Orleans and worked for fifteen years as a registered Architect. In the summer of 1989 he began his seminary training at Reformed Theological Seminary in Jackson, Mississippi. Upon graduation from RTS with a Master of Divinity Degree with an emphasis in Marriage and Family Counseling, he began pastoring a small rural Presbyterian church in Taylorsville, Mississippi and since has pastored the Marion Presbyterian Church in Marion, Alabama and New Life Presbyterian Church in Midland, Texas where he was the organizing pastor.
He is married to Dawn and has four grown children and 8 grandchildren. | more | less
